Frame to Improve the Fit of N95 Filtering Face Mask Respirators.

Abstract

OBJECTIVE

Test a device that can improve upon the seal of filtering face mask respirators (FFRs).

METHODS

A 3-D prototype for a fit improvement frame (FIF) was created and quantitative fit testing was performed for FFRs with and without the FIF.

RESULTS

Thirty eight volunteers underwent fit testing. The overall fit pass rate was 100% for the 3M model 1860 masks, 50% for the 3M model 8511 masks, 13% for the BYD CARE model DE2322, and 7% for the Honeywell DC300N95. When using the FIF the overall passing rate increase to 87% for the DE2322 + FIF (P < 0.01) and for the DC300N95 + FIF the passing rate increase to 73% (P < 0.01).

CONCLUSION

The FIF is effective in improving the mask fit of a common flat fold N95 masks and potentially other N95 masks.

摘要

目的

测试一种可改善过滤式面罩呼吸器(FFR)密封性能的装置。

方法

创建了一个用于贴合改进框架(FIF)的 3D 原型,并对带有和不带有 FIF 的 FFR 进行了定量贴合测试。

结果

38 名志愿者接受了贴合测试。3M 型号 1860 口罩的整体贴合合格率为 100%,3M 型号 8511 口罩为 50%,比亚迪 CARE 型号 DE2322 为 13%,霍尼韦尔 DC300N95 为 7%。使用 FIF 时,DE2322+FIF 的整体合格率提高到 87%(P<0.01),而 DC300N95+FIF 的合格率提高到 73%(P<0.01)。

结论

FIF 可有效改善常见的平面折叠式 N95 口罩和其他 N95 口罩的贴合度。
